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Egham to Treorchy start from as little as £28.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Egham to Treorchy start from £52.80 one way, or £91.50 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Egham to Treorchy are available for £149.50 one way, or £299.00 return

Facilitated Travel at Your Fingertips

At Egham Station, ticket purchases and collections are hassle-free. The ticket office is open from 06:15 to 19:55 on weekdays and Saturdays, and slightly adjusted hours on Sundays. You’ll also find ticket machines available for use, all accessible and compatible with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. If you're thinking about smart travel solutions, rest assured, smartcards can be issued and validated right here.

Accessibility is a priority at Egham. Although the station presents a few challenges regarding step-free access, both platforms are designed to accommodate various needs through strategic planning. Regular updates ensure travelers are well-informed, thanks to customer information screens. For those traveling by car, there’s parking available with 54 spaces including three designated for accessible parking.

Relax and Recharge

When it comes to passenger comfort, Egham features sheltered seating areas on both platforms. Although there's no dedicated waiting room, these areas offer a place to rest while waiting for your train. Essential facilities like accessible toilets and an ATM are available, alongside refreshment facilities to keep you energized.

Facilities and Features at Treorchy Station

Treorchy station might not have a ticket office, but it makes up with accessible ticket machines that accept major debit and credit cards, ensuring you can collect tickets bought online with ease. While the station doesn't issue smartcards, validators are available for commuters who carry them. Travelers who rely on technology for travel planning will be pleased to know that public Wi-Fi is accessible—helping you stay connected while you wait for your train.

For those requiring assistance, there's a help point available. Travel information is displayed on departure and arrival screens, and announcements keep passengers updated on the latest travel news. Unfortunately, there's no waiting room, but a seating area offers some comfort as you wait for your ride. Access around the station is partially step-free, with a ramp with a steep gradient available from Station Road. It's important to plan ahead if you require full accessibility support.

Getting to and Beyond Treorchy Station

Treorchy station is seamlessly connected to public transport. For times when rail services might be disrupted, a rail replacement service operates towards Pontypridd near the Prince of Wales pub and towards Treherbert near Morgan's Barbers on the A4058. While the station lacks designated spaces or equipment for aiding passenger's mobility in its car park, it offers free parking with 24-hour access.
